In defending his actions, Gutterman referenced the United States Postal Services Poster 7, entitled Rules and Regulations Governing Conduct on Postal Service Property. With respect to photography and videography, the poster reads, photographs for news purposes may be taken in entrances, lobbies, foyers, corridors, or auditoriums when used for public meetings except where prohibited by official signs or Security Force personnel or other authorized personnel or a federal court order or rule. BAY COUNTY Bay County Sheriffs deputies arrested an independent photo journalist on Tuesday in violation of his First Amendment, constitutional rights, the journalist's attorney says. No one group or person has the ability to effect change across the board, however we are committed to doing our part by continuing to stand up for our constitutional right to free press and the right to take photographs and video in public. Alvarez said Gutterman spent two days in jail before the court released him and dismissed the charges on Friday.
